Class TableComparator


  • public class TableComparator
    extends org.eclipse.jface.viewers.ViewerComparator
    The text table sorter for multiple text tables.
    Author:
    Christopher Mindus
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      int compare​(org.eclipse.jface.viewers.Viewer viewer, java.lang.Object e1, java.lang.Object e2)
      Compares two items.
      void setSortColumn​(int col)
      The sort column.
      • Methods inherited from class org.eclipse.jface.viewers.ViewerComparator

        category, getComparator, isSorterProperty, sort
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
    • Constructor Detail

      • TableComparator

        public TableComparator​(TextTableLabelProvider labelProvider,
                               org.eclipse.swt.widgets.Table table)
        Constructor.
    • Method Detail

      • setSortColumn

        public void setSortColumn​(int col)
        The sort column.
      • compare

        public int compare​(org.eclipse.jface.viewers.Viewer viewer,
                           java.lang.Object e1,
                           java.lang.Object e2)
        Compares two items.
        Overrides:
        compare in class org.eclipse.jface.viewers.ViewerComparator